Country profile

Finland is a Northern European country characterized by its thousands of lakes, vast forests, and a climate that nurtures a deep connection with nature. It has a population of 5.6 million, a population growth rate of 0.50%, and a median age of 42.79 years.

Its history includes influences from both Swedish and Russian rule, with a strong tradition of folklore, education, and social welfare.

Today, Finland is recognized for its innovative technology sector, high quality of life, and cultural emphasis on design, music, and environmental sustainability.

Its capital city is Helsinki.
